Binghamton Overcomes Five Run Deficit To Beat Trenton

by @ 11:32 pm. Filed under Caleb Stewart, Michael Devaney, Corey Ragsdale, Tim McNab, Binghamton Mets - June 2007

Michael Devaney was tagged for five runs in the second inning but he buckled down and with some help from the pen and the hitters. the Mets pulled this one out in a 6-5 win.  Tim McNab picked up the win and he improved to 6-0 on the season.

Caleb Stewart homered and drove in three runs as he continues a great season at the plate.  Corey Ragsdale went two for four with a double and a two run homer.
